As the pioneer of the fiberglass exterior door industry and the most preferred brand in the business, Therma-Tru is committed to the responsible use of natural resources in creating high-performance entry and patio door systems.

Below are some sustainable attributes of Therma-Tru products and practices that can apply to a variety of green building standards including LEED1 and NAHB.

Energy Efficiency

Therma-Tru's fiberglass entry door systems are ENERGY STAR compliant and NFRC Certified helping homeowners save money on energy costs and protect the environment through superior energy efficiency. Filled with CFC4-free; polyurethane foam, Therma-Tru fiberglass doors offer five times more insulation than a wood door. In fact, the average R-value (measure of thermal resistance) of a Therma-Tru fiberglass door is almost as insulating as the wall of an average home.

Superior Sound Insulation

The CFC-free polyurethane foam inside Therma-Tru's doors not only provides superior thermal insulation, it also helps insulate against noise pollution. The ability a material can block sound is commonly measured by STC ratings. The higher the number, the better sound insulation.

Recycling

Therma-Tru takes measures at all of our facilities to ensure our associates and processes recycle waste products. The company works with several waste management organizations to recycle products such as paper, plastic, cardboard, steel, propane canisters, wood, cut-outs and scrap doors. In fact, we recycled over 10,000 tons of materials at our Indiana facility over the past two years.

Use of Recycled Content

Therma-Tru qualifies recycled products for its composite wood end rails and sill substrates (materials in the bottom and top of the door) including recycled wood chips, diapers and plastic bottles.

Reduced Landfill Waste

We're always looking for new ways to recycle waste products to help reduce landfill waste. We have plans for each of our facilities for continuous improvement in this area. For example, we reduced landfill waste by 28 percent in our Butler, Indiana, facility over the past two years.

Fiberglass as a Wood Substitute

Therma-Tru's proprietary AccuGrainTM Technology captures the fine graining detail of genuine high-end wood door without harvesting endangered wood species like Honduran Mahogany. Plus, fiberglass doors offer superior durability and energy efficiency over wood doors.

Sustainable Forestry

The wood products used in Therma-Tru Door systems such as the door frame components come from managed forests. Therma-Tru partners with wood suppliers that utilize various certification standards including SFI, CERTFOR Sustainable Forest Management Standard, and the State of Oregon's Forest Practice Act, to ensure that the wood products it uses come from managed forests.
